In 10 > 4x + 2 which inequality represents the possible range of values of 9x + 4
Answer:
9x+4<22
Explanation:
Inequalities are solved in the same way as normal equations, we just need to start by isolating the x term on one side so we can solve for it on the other side, which we can do by doing the same thing to both sides to cancel out the other term and the coefficient:
10 -2 > 4x +2 -2
8 > 4x
8/4 > 4x/4
2 > x
This means x can be anything less than 2.
So now we can find the maximum value for the equation by substituting x:
9(2) + 4 = 22
That is the maximum value if x is 2, but because x has to be less than two, the possible range of values for 9x+4 will all be less than 22.
9x+4<22

According to a NASA study of satellite data, the mass
of the Antarctic ice sheet increased by 112 billion
tons of ice each year from 1992 to 2001. For these
years, which of the following types of functions best
models the mass, in tons, of the Antarctic ice sheet as
a function of time, in years?
A) Increasing linear
B) Decreasing linear
C) Increasing exponential
D) Decreasing exponential
With regard to the study on NASA, the correct answer is Option A.
What is the explanation for the above response?Since the mass of the Antarctic ice sheet increased each year during the given period, the function that best models this trend is an increasing function. Therefore, we can eliminate options B and D, which both suggest a decreasing trend.
Between options A and C, we can consider the rate of increase in the mass of the Antarctic ice sheet. The passage states that the mass increased by 112 billion tons of ice each year, which suggests a constant rate of increase. This is better modeled by a linear function rather than an exponential function. Therefore, the answer is option A) Increasing linear.

No, this type of poll is not a probability sample. Instant polls conducted through an 800 number only include people who choose to call in and respond, which may not be representative of the entire population. The sample is self-selected and may be biased towards those who have a strong opinion or are more likely to take action. Therefore, the results cannot be generalized to the entire population.
